Tree-shakeable
Utility-first named imports, ~2 KB brotli for one walk (`forEach`), up to ~6 KB for the full functional API (no deprecated class). Zero dependencies.
Zero-dependency, TypeScript-first, prototype-pollution-safe, ~5× faster and ~6× leaner with the functional API (up to ~10× / ~11× peaks). Still a drop-in for traverse.
Used in production
Each link points to a verified direct neotraverse entry in package.json.
0total npm downloads
Also used by textlint (markdown-to-ast) · Compodoc · Apideck (Portman) · Feathers (feathers-hooks-common) · openapi-format · dwyl (aws-sdk-mock)
29 direct dependents on npm (last manual audit, 2026-06-05).